We are all set to fly into the Alaska range tomorrow. We have 225 pounds of gear with us for the 20 day project. Mainly food and fuel to keep us warm. Weather outlook calls for pretty good winds with temps around -40F with a 2 day stretch of -50 to -70F windchills. Probably should put some long undies on. We have about 5 days of skiing to get into Mount Carpe.
